About Constantin-Adi Gavrilă

Constantin-Adi Gavrilă is a well-known international mediator with twenty years of extensive experience in the field of mediation.

Mr. Gavrilă is based in Romania and is the co-founder and general manager of the Craiova Mediation Center Association. He works extensively with the ADR Center as a Senior Mediation and ADR Expert, training mediators and advising governments and other clients in their efforts to promote and implement mediation.

From 2007-2017, Mr. Gavrilă served as Co-Chair of the Independent Standards Commission convened by the International Mediation Institute (IMI). In 2020, Mr. Gavrilă was selected for his mediation expertise by the European Commission for the Efficiency of Justice (CEPEJ), Council of Europe, to provide services related to the field of mediation in the implementation of CEPEJ cooperation programs.

Mr. Gavrilă received his Ph.D. from the University of Craiova with emphasis on Mediation and Access to Justice.

Mediation Practice

In his mediation practice, mediation training, and mediation development consultancy work, Mr. Gavrilă has a substantial level of experience as a mediator, a strong understanding of general mediation theory and practice, and excellent skills in the effective use of the mediation process and techniques. With academic degrees in both engineering and law, Mr. Gavrilă brings a unique mindset to his mediation practice that proves particularly useful in designing processes or structures, as well as in application to legal substance and content.

Mr. Gavrilă has mediated hundreds of family, civil and commercial cases, both domestic and international, including multi-party, company-community cases specific to the development context, for which he is working with the Office of the Compliance Advisor/Ombudsman (CAO), the independent recourse mechanism for IFC and MIGA, the private sector lending arms of the World Bank Group.

He has also been repeatedly appointed as an International Mediator Expert by the Independent Project Accountability Mechanism (IPAM) of the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D). He was similarly selected by the accountability complaints mechanisms of the Green Climate Fund and the European Investment Bank.

The clients, individuals, companies, public institutions, governments and international organizations Mr. Gavrilă works with appreciate his gentle and honest style, complemented by a mediation approach that considers the cultural parameters of each participant.

ADR Achievements and Training
Since 2002, Mr. Gavrilă has served as a trainer and international senior expert, facilitating and supporting projects on the development of ADR and mediation, working with international donors, governments and domestic organizations from more than twenty-five countries, mostly located in Eastern Europe and West and Central Asia, but also in America, Africa and the Caribbean. Projects include: policy development, mediation legislation, development of public and private mediation providers, and capacity-building for mediators, advisors, referrals, users or system influencers.

Mr. Gavrilă is a skilled mediation trainer. Throughout his career, he has trained more than 1,000 mediators in Romania and abroad, including basic and advanced mediation training, as well as training mediation trainers. ADR Teaching and Mentoring
Mr. Gavrilă is an active teacher and writer. He is a lecturer for two Romanian universities, and the author of numerous books, book chapters and scientific articles. He is the coordinator of the “Mediation Campus” established by the Faculty of Law within Craiova University. His projects have been edited and published by local and international publishing houses, including: Oxford University Press, Kluwer Law International and Bloomsbury Professional. He is also a permanent contributor to the “Kluwer International Mediation Blog.”

Among other awards, Mr. Gavrilă was honored with the Association for Conflict Resolution (ACR) International Development Committee’s 2009 Outstanding Leadership Award for outstanding contributions to international conflict resolution. Mr. Gavrilă is a JAMS International Fellow and holds an IMI international mediation certification.
